superdave wrote:Shopwatch and railway station are now digital yes
Laira Train Maintenance depot appears to have moved from its 453.900 Mhz (CTSS 118.8 ) frequency as well. Suspect it may have been interfering with the digital kit up at the station.

Don't think that 453.6125 frequency listed for the depot is active either. More research required. .

The shunters 'Back to Back' radios are still operating simplex on 453.075 (CTSS 146.2) though.

Shopwatch and Pubwatch use the same TRBO system on the old Shopwatch frequency, and the old Pubwatch freqency has been taken by someone else but I haven't figured out who yet

EDIT

None of the systems which have recently moved to TRBO are using privacy, so if you have a discriminator output and dsdecode you can listen in, I have been successful with pubwatch and rail station so far

The old Plymouth pubwatch frequency (453.175) is now First Great Western rail depot at Laira, they are using 110.9Hz tone, the station at Milehouse is still on their original frequency using Moto TRBO
